The National Company Law Tribunal (NCLT) has initiated insolvency proceedings against Coffee Day Enterprises Ltd (CDEL), the parent company of Café Coffee Day. This decision follows a petition filed by IndusInd Bank, which is seeking to recover a debt of INR94 crore. Coffee Day Enterprises, which has faced financial difficulties since the death of its founder V.G. Siddhartha in 2019, had attempted to delay the insolvency proceedings but was unsuccessful. The NCLT’s ruling marks a significant step in the company’s ongoing financial struggles.
According to the Business Standard, Lemon Tree Hotels, India’s largest mid-priced hotel chain, intends to list its subsidiary, Fleur Hotels, as part of a strategy to become debt-free within six years. The company revealed that 90% of its consolidated debt of INR 2,336 crore as of March 2024 is tied to Fleur Hotels. Chairman and Managing Director Patanjali Govind Keswani noted that taking Fleur public would eliminate their debt over time. Additionally, Lemon Tree has been investing in renovations, digital transformation, and expanding its business development and sales teams, leading to a temporary dip in EBITDA margins. Bengaluru’s food delivery landscape is poised for a shake-up as local hotels begin to trial a new delivery model that could challenge Swiggy and Zomato’s dominance. The Bruhat Bengaluru Hotels Association (BBHA) has partnered with the seller-side platform GrowthFalcons to integrate with the Open Network for Digital Commerce (ONDC). The new system, which is currently being tested by about 10 hotels, could slash delivery commissions and reduce food prices by 10% to 20%. “We are conducting trial runs to finalize crucial aspects such as the assignment of delivery executives and grievance redressal,” said Arun Adiga, owner of Vidyarthi Bhavan.
